Assessor Offices in Hampshire County, MA calculate the value of all taxable property in their municipality by conducting property appraisals. They may also be responsible for determining the property taxes for each parcel. Assessor Offices maintain information on all properties, including property maps, boundary lines, zoning boundaries, and parcel divisions. This information is often available in a property viewer on the Assessor Office website. Hampshire County property viewers may also provide information on appraisal values, zoning restrictions, and Hampshire County property tax assessments. They can be used to locate unclaimed parcels, public property, and look up property owner information or parcel numbers in Hampshire County.

Building Departments in Hampshire County, MA create and enforce codes and regulations to ensure the construction of safe buildings. As part of this responsibility, Building Departments may keep Hampshire County property viewers, which display information about all the properties in the department's area. These property viewers may include information on parcel numbers, property tax assessments, building permits, and occupancy permits. They also show property zones, including the rules and regulations for each zone and zoning boundaries, making them useful resources for property owners or prospective buyers. Hampshire County Building Department property viewers may be available online.

Archives in Hampshire County, MA preserve records that have historical significance for a local area, which can include property records. Some Archives may provide property information in the form of a property viewer, which can be used to look up historic Hampshire County property boundaries, ownership information, and property divisions over time, as well as historical city and town maps. These Hampshire County public property records may also list historical property tax rates or property value assessments and any changes to property maps over time, which make them valuable for conducting genealogical research. Archives may provide online access to their property viewers.

Treasurer and Tax Collector Offices in Hampshire County, MA collect property taxes for a local government and distribute these funds. They maintain several property records that may be available as part of Hampshire County property viewers. A property viewer, also called a Hampshire County property map, includes property tax assessments, real estate appraisal reports, boundary lines, and zoning boundaries. These viewers may also provide information on the current owners, parcel numbers, and unclaimed parcels. Hampshire County property owners or potential buyers can use property viewers to locate information about paid and unpaid property taxes, tax liens, and foreclosures. Property viewers are typically available on the Treasurer and Tax Collector Office website.
